
Software Engineer I
Responsibilities
Qualifications & Requirements
Experience Level: Mid Level
Full Job Description
Join Cepheid, a leading innovator in molecular diagnostics, as a Software Engineer I (Java Full Stack) in our Bangalore, India R&D department. You will play a crucial role in designing, developing, testing, and implementing next-generation software products. This onsite role reports to the Engineering Manager, R&D and offers the opportunity to make a real impact in healthcare.
Key Responsibilities:
- Design, implement, and maintain molecular diagnostics application software using Java, Angular, and associated frameworks.
- Develop automated unit, component, and system-level test suites with industry-standard tools.
- Execute end-to-end software quality activities, including test coverage expansion and defect management.
- Integrate software components with firmware, hardware, and diagnostic instrumentation systems in collaboration with cross-functional teams.
- Support continuous build, integration, and release processes within regulated development environments.
Essential Requirements:
- Bachelor's degree in Computer Science or equivalent.
- 1+ years of full-stack development experience, with a minimum of 1 year hands-on development using Java and Angular for front-end and back-end applications.
- Experience developing software for AWS cloud environments.
- Experience in low-level software design engineering and Object-Oriented Design.
- Proficiency in implementing Object-Oriented Design principles and design patterns in Java and Angular.
Preferred Qualifications:
- AWS certified developer.
- Experience leveraging AI to improve operational performance.
- Experience working with distributed global teams.
Cepheid offers comprehensive benefits and a supportive environment for career growth. We partner with customers worldwide to solve complex challenges, bringing the power of science to life. Join our winning team and accelerate the real-life impact of tomorrow's science and technology.
Company
Cepheid
Cepheid, a Danaher operating company, is a leader in improving healthcare through innovative, fast, and accurate molecular diagnostic systems and tests. We are dedicated to developing groundbreaking s...